暴力会超时。。。
#include<iostream>
using namespace std;
int main(){
long long n,m,sum=0;
cin>>n>>m;
for(int i=1;i<=n;i++){
sum+=(i+m)/5-i/5;
}
cout<<sum<<endl;
return 0;
}
从1到n,每个数字加上m/5-当前的已经算过的,比如i=15时,5,10,15这些已经不用算了,就是答案
暴力会超时。。。
#include<iostream>
using namespace std;
int main(){
long long n,m,sum=0;
cin>>n>>m;
for(int i=1;i<=n;i++){
sum+=(i+m)/5-i/5;
}
cout<<sum<<endl;
return 0;
}
从1到n,每个数字加上m/5-当前的已经算过的,比如i=15时,5,10,15这些已经不用算了,就是答案